Summary
CD40 belongs to the TNF receptor superfamily. A key role of CD40/CD40ligand interactions in immune activation, particularly in T-cell dependent B cell responses is anticipated. This molecule as well as the other ligands of the family share the property of co-stimulation of T-cell proliferation and are all expressed by activated T-cells.Because the ligand of CD40 (CD40L) is expressed on activated T helper cells, B cells may escape from apoptosis and are activated when the immune system interacts with foreign antigens, which are normally able to activate T-helper cells. Thus the CD40/CD40L interaction plays a central role in the various phases of the B cell response to T-dependent antigens.

Assay format
Sandwich ELISA, HRP-labelled antibody
Applications
Cell culture supernatant, Plasma, Serum
Sample requirements
20 µl
Storage/Shipping
Store kit reagents between 2°-8°C except controls. Store lyophilized controls at –20°C.
Calibration Curve
|
Calibration range
0.16–10 ng/ml
Limit of detection
0.06 ng/ml
Intra-assay
CV = 4.0 %
Inter-assay
CV = 6.8 %
Spiking Recovery
91%
Dilution Linearity
105%
